In a groundbreaking moment for Indian sports, Anandkumar Velkumar has won India’s first-ever senior medal at the Speed Skating World Championships, clinching the bronze in the 500m+ D sprint event.
This historic achievement comes just weeks after Velkumar secured another bronze medal in the 1000m sprint at the World Games held in Chengdu, China — also a first for the country in international speed skating.
Velkumar has been steadily rising on the global stage, first making headlines in 2021 when he won a silver medal at the Junior World Championships. His recent back-to-back podium finishes mark a significant breakthrough for India in a sport that has long remained on the fringes of the country's sporting landscape.
“This is a proud moment, not just for me, but for Indian skating. It shows that with the right support and hard work, Indian athletes can compete and win at the highest levels,” Velkumar said following his win.
His achievements are being hailed as a turning point for the sport in India, with many experts hoping this will lead to increased support, infrastructure, and awareness for speed skating across the country.
